Pink Floyd To Be Featured In Victoria And Albert Exhibition
.
(Prog) Items and objects relating to Pink Floyd are to feature in an upcoming exhibition titled You Say You Want A Revolution: Records And Rebels 1966-70. It'll get underway at the Victoria And Albert museum, London, on September 10, and along with Floyd memorabilia, the exhibit will also feature a range of items from the era. A statement from the museum reads: "This major exhibition will explore the era-defining significance and impact of the late 1960s, expressed through some of the greatest music and performances of the 20th century alongside fashion, film, design and political activism. "The exhibition considers how the finished and unfinished revolutions of the time changed the way we live today and think about the future." Read more here.
